From 37289c4da93121a87f41c44ad3eef27748726ce2 Mon Sep 17 00:00:00 2001 From: JMARyA Date: Sat, 7 Jun 2025 22:31:33 +0200 Subject: [PATCH] fix --- src/page/item_detail.rs |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/page/item_detail.rs b/src/page/item_detail.rs index 9d0809a..039d775 100644 --- a/src/page/item_detail.rs +++ b/src/page/item_detail.rs @@ -1,12 +1,12 @@ use dioxus::prelude::*; use dioxus_material_icons::MaterialIcon; -use crate::{page::supply::SupplyPageParam, Route, TransactionCard}; +use crate::{api::get_item, page::supply::SupplyPageParam, Route, TransactionCard}; #[component] pub fn ItemDetailPage(id: String) -> Element { let id = use_signal(|| id.clone()); - let item = crate::API.read().as_ref().unwrap().get_item(id()).unwrap(); + let item = get_item(&id.read()).unwrap(); let inventory_future = use_resource(move || async move { let item = crate::API.read().as_ref().unwrap().get_item(id()).unwrap(); crate::api::API::get_inventory(item.uuid.clone(), None).await